What is the role of a reliability engineering manager?

A reliability engineering manager oversees the development and implementation of strategies to improve the dependability and performance of equipment and systems. They analyze failure data, lead maintenance and testing efforts, and coordinate cross-functional teams to ensure operational efficiency and safety. Strong skills in data analysis, problem-solving, and familiarity with reliability tools like FMEA or RCM are essential in this role.

What does a Reliability Engineer Manager do?

A Reliability Engineer Manager oversees teams responsible for improving the reliability and performance of systems, machinery, or processes within an organization. They develop maintenance strategies, lead root cause analyses of failures, and implement best practices to minimize downtime and costs. Additionally, they collaborate with other departments to ensure that reliability goals align with business objectives and compliance standards. Their role is crucial in industries such as manufacturing, energy, and technology, where system uptime and safety are critical.

What are some common challenges Reliability Engineer Managers face when balancing long-term reliability improvements with immediate operational demands?

Reliability Engineer Managers often need to prioritize urgent maintenance issues while also driving long-term reliability initiatives. Balancing these competing demands can be challenging, as immediate equipment failures may require quick fixes that temporarily interrupt ongoing improvement projects. Effective managers work closely with operations, maintenance, and engineering teams to communicate priorities, allocate resources, and implement sustainable solutions that address root causes rather than just symptoms. This role typically involves using data-driven decision-making and fostering a culture of proactive maintenance and continuous improvement.

What are the key skills and qualifications needed to thrive as a Reliability Engineer Manager, and why are they important?

To thrive as a Reliability Engineer Manager, you need a strong background in engineering principles, reliability analysis, and maintenance strategies, typically supported by a degree in engineering and experience in reliability roles. Familiarity with reliability-centered maintenance (RCM), failure mode and effects analysis (FMEA), and asset management software such as SAP or Maximo is common, along with certifications like Certified Reliability Engineer (CRE). Leadership, problem-solving, and effective communication are vital soft skills for managing teams and driving cross-functional initiatives. These competencies are crucial for minimizing downtime, optimizing equipment performance, and ensuring long-term operational efficiency.

Job description

The Reliability Systems Engineer will be required to interact with other OTECH personnel and the client to guide engineering efforts to meet the client's RAM (Reliability, Availability, and Maintainability) requirements. The Reliability Systems Engineer will provide guidance to engineering design and lifecycle support efforts through the development of RAM modelling, block diagrams, fault event trees, and statistical methods, and guide the supply support activities with RCCA (Root Cause Corrective Actions) analysis.

  • Assist the Lead RAM Systems Engineer to identify Reliability and Maintainability (R&M) shortfalls in system level analysis/design and subsystem level predictions as applicable 
  • Develop and integrate the analysis and data between the Failure Mode Causes, Effects and Criticality Analysis (FMECA), RAM and Integrated Logistics Support Analysis (ILSA)
  • Provide RAM and FMECA Risk data to support design and operations trade studies and analysis and the program risk plan
  • Support fault event tree analysis and support the development of training and maintenance concepts, troubleshooting methods and maintenance manuals.
  • Assist in preparing system, segment, element, and equipment R&M specifications from top-level requirements. 
  • Interface with system and element design engineers to identify R&M shortfalls in system level analysis/design and subsystem level predictions as applicable 
  • Perform reliability and maintainability predictions and allocations for equipment using RAM software-based tools under the guidance of the Lead RAM systems engineer
  • Interpret statistical data derived from failure reporting programs and reliability demonstrations.
  • Complete predictions and be able to discuss R&M areas of improvements with design engineers.
  • Work closely with the Lead RAM Systems engineer and other engineering disciplines to verify reliability and availability requirements for systems though analyses such as, Failure Modes and Effects Analysis (FMEA) and limited life item analysis for system, sub-system, functional (electrical/mechanical), component and device level.
  • Work with the Lead RMA systems Engineering to provide quantitative reliability inputs to trade studies based on reliability theory, including the impacts of the selected technology, applied stresses, quality, redundancy, temperature, wear-out, and environmental impacts.
  • Provide component failure rates, block diagrams etc. in support of Maintainability Engineering analyses, System Safety Hazard Analyses, and Logistics support for deriving Operational Availability (Ao) and range and depth of spares required for mission success.  
  • Develop Reliability Growth Test Plans detail test hours, rationale for approach and expected results. 
  • Provide inputs to key technical documentation such as the Systems Engineering's Management Plan (SEMP), Test and Evaluation Program Plan (TEPP), Master Test Plan (MTP) and Integrated Logistics Support Management Plan (ILSMP). 
  • Provide RMA allocated inputs into Purchase specifications.
